Minutes:

A report from the Executive Director – Commercial was considered, which sought approval for the Procurement Strategy 2019-2022, as detailed at Appendix A to the report, to replace the Council's current Procurement Strategy, which expired in April 2019.

 

The Chief Commercial Officer advised that the strategy set out a robust and comprehensive approach to procurement related activity; was consistent with the Council's commissioning and commercialisation approach; and had been developed in the context of the Council's requirements, local markets, and local needs whilst having regard to the National Procurement Strategy for Local Government in England 2018. 

 

The Chairman of the Overview and Scrutiny Management Board advised that the Board had considered the Executive report on Procurement Strategy at its meeting on 25 April 2019 and had supported a recommendation for the Executive to approve the strategy.  The comments of the Board were detailed on pages 14-15 of the report.

 

During consideration of the report, the following points were noted:

 

·         The Executive welcomed the proposed changes which would make procurement processes more accessible for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s).

·         It was confirmed that the Procurement Strategy would be available to view on the Council's website.

·         It was requested that the following changes be made to the draft strategy: that any reference to 'citizen/s' be amended to 'residents'; the last bullet point on page 17 and first bullet point on page 22 be reworded for clarity; the Greater Lincolnshire Local Enterprise Partnership should be included on page 21 under partnerships.  It was requested that the Communications Team be asked to review the wording and formatting of the strategy so that it was easier to read and understand.

 

RESOLVED

 

(1)  That the draft Procurement Strategy 2019 – 2022, as attached at Appendix A to the report, be approved in principle, subject to the amendments and clarifications suggested at the meeting being made.

 

(2)  That the amended Procurement Strategy 2019 – 2022 be submitted to the Leader of the Council for final approval.
